#67daa9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#67daa9 is composed of 40.4% red, 85.5%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.5%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 154.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 62.9%. #67daa9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#00b553.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#67daa9 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#67daa9 has RGB values of R:103, G:218,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6806185.

Hex triplet 67daa9 #67daa9
RGB Decimal 103, 218, 169 rgb(103,218,169)
RGB Percent 40.4, 85.5, 66.3 rgb(40.4%,85.5%,66.3%)
CMYK 53, 0, 22, 15
HSL 154.4°, 60.8, 62.9 hsl(154.4,60.8%,62.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 154.4°, 52.8, 85.5
Web Safe 66cc99 #66cc99
CIE-LAB 79.55, -44.082, 14.315
XYZ 37.824, 55.888, 46.328
xyY 0.27, 0.399, 55.888
CIE-LCH 79.55, 46.348, 162.01
CIE-LUV 79.55, -50.466, 28.087
Hunter-Lab 74.758, -40.516, 15.589
Binary 01100111, 11011010, 10101001

Shades and Tints of #67daa9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010604 is the darkest color, while #f5f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#67daa9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9aa7a1 is the less saturated color, while #43feae is the most saturated one.
